5 Battery removal and installation
5.1 Changing the battery from the top (t)
F
The truck must be level. To prevent short circuits, batteries with exposed terminals or
connectors must be covered with a rubber mat. Place the battery connector or the
battery cable in such a way that they will not get caught on the truck when the battery
is removed.
Z
When transporting batteries using a crane, ensure that the crane is of adequate
capacity (the battery weight is indicated on the battery data plate on the battery
container). The crane lifting gear must exert a vertical pull. The hooks of the lifting
gear must never fall into the battery cells.
Expose the battery (see Section 3).
Remove the battery connector (3).
Undo the screw (6) of the battery retainer and remove the battery retainer (7).
Strap the crane lifting gear to the eyes (8).
Pull the battery up out of the container.
M
Installation is the reverse order. When reinstalling the battery, note the proper
installation position and make sure the battery is connected correctly.
After installing the battery again, check all cables and plug connections for visible
signs of damage.
F
Close the battery panel carefully and slowly.
Do not reach between the battery panel and the chassis.
